Another common misstep I’ve observed is the over-reliance on broad, high-volume keywords. Sure, “puzzle games” might get a lot of searches, but if your app is a unique narrative-driven puzzle experience, you’re competing against thousands of established titles. The conversion rate on such broad terms is often abysmal. We learned the hard way that a handful of highly relevant, medium-volume, long-tail keywords can deliver far better results than chasing after a few generic, hyper-competitive ones. Manual keyword research often misses these nuanced opportunities because it’s difficult to scale the depth of analysis required.

Step 2: Automating Keyword Research and Discovery
This is where the “dynamic” truly comes into play. Modern ASO platforms use machine learning to constantly scan app stores for emerging search trends, competitor keyword strategies, and user behavior patterns. Instead of manually brainstorming, your platform will suggest new keywords based on a multitude of data points:
- Competitor Keyword Analysis: The platform will identify keywords that your top competitors are ranking for, especially those you might be missing. It’s not just about seeing what they use; it’s about understanding why they’re using it and if it’s relevant to your app.
- Long-Tail Keyword Generation: AI algorithms excel at identifying longer, more specific search phrases that users are employing. These often have lower search volume but significantly higher conversion rates because they reflect clearer user intent. For instance, instead of just “meditation,” it might suggest “guided sleep meditation for anxiety” or “daily mindfulness exercises for stress.”
- Trending Keyword Identification: The app ecosystem changes rapidly. New pop culture phenomena, seasonal events, or even global incidents can trigger new search trends. Automated tools can flag these early, giving you a crucial advantage to incorporate them into your metadata before everyone else.
- Localization Opportunities: For global apps, manual localization of keywords is a nightmare. ASO automation tools can suggest localized keywords for different regions, often identifying cultural nuances that a human might miss.
I advise setting up weekly automated reports that highlight new keyword opportunities and underperforming terms. This ensures you’re always working with the freshest data.
Step 3: Implementing A/B Testing for Metadata
Keywords are only one piece of the puzzle. How your app store listing presents those keywords, and indeed, your app’s value proposition, significantly impacts conversion. This is where automated A/B testing becomes indispensable. Platforms like StoreMaven or the built-in experimental features in Google Play Console (and similar third-party tools for the App Store) allow you to test different versions of your app icon, screenshots, app preview videos, and even short descriptions.
For keywords, specifically, you can test different keyword placements within your title, subtitle, and keyword field (for iOS). Set up experiments with clear hypotheses: “Will including ‘AI Assistant’ in the subtitle increase impressions for AI-related terms by 5%?” Let the automation run these tests, collect statistically significant data, and then automatically apply the winning variation. This takes the guesswork out of optimization and replaces it with data-driven decisions. And believe me, the difference between a good icon and a great one can be staggering.
Step 4: Continuous Performance Monitoring and Iteration
Automation isn’t a “set it and forget it” strategy. It’s a “set it and monitor its performance closely” strategy. Your ASO platform should provide dashboards that give you an at-a-glance view of your keyword rankings, impression data, conversion rates, and competitor movements. I personally configure custom dashboards to track my most important KPIs daily.
You need to:
- Track Keyword Rankings: Not just for your chosen keywords, but for a broader set of relevant terms identified by the platform.
- Monitor Impression-to-Install Rates: This tells you how effective your listing is at converting visibility into actual downloads. If impressions are high but installs are low, your visual assets or description might be failing, even if your keywords are strong.
- Analyze Competitor Updates: Keep an eye on what your rivals are changing in their metadata. Automated alerts make this trivial.
- Review Search Term Reports: Both Apple App Store Connect and Google Play Console provide actual search terms users employed to find your app. This is gold. Feed this data back into your ASO platform to refine your keyword strategy further.
This continuous feedback loop is what makes dynamic ASO so powerful. It ensures you’re always adapting, always improving, and never falling behind.

What is dynamic ASO automation?
Dynamic ASO automation refers to using intelligent software platforms to continuously monitor, analyze, and optimize an app’s visibility and conversion in app stores. This includes automated keyword research, competitor analysis, A/B testing of listing elements, and real-time performance tracking.
How often should I update my app store keywords with an automated system?
With an automated system, you should aim for continuous, data-driven updates. While major changes might be monthly or bi-monthly, minor adjustments based on real-time performance data or new trend alerts can happen weekly. The system itself will often highlight when and where changes are most beneficial.
Can ASO automation replace a human ASO specialist?
No, ASO automation enhances, rather than replaces, a human specialist. The tools provide data, insights, and automate repetitive tasks, but a human expert is still essential for strategic decision-making, interpreting nuanced data, crafting compelling copy, and understanding the broader market context. It empowers the specialist to be more effective.
What key metrics should I track to measure the success of ASO automation?
Focus on metrics like organic downloads, keyword rankings (especially for high-volume, high-relevance terms), impression-to-install rates, product page conversion rates, and competitor ranking shifts. Your ASO platform should provide clear dashboards for these KPIs.
